Ethereum's Ascending Channel: A Reliable Technical Indicator
The ascending channel on Ethereum's monthly timeframe represents a bullish structure where the price has been making higher highs and higher lows, bounded by parallel trend lines. This pattern has been in play for more than a year, as highlighted by Trader Tardigrade in his recent analysis dated February 27, 2026. Historically, the upper boundary of the channel has acted as resistance, capping rallies, while the lower boundary has provided strong support during pullbacks. For instance, previous local tops aligned precisely with the channel's resistance, leading to corrections that found buyers at the support line. This reliability makes it a key tool for traders forecasting future price movements.
